+/** This function subtracts two tensors.
+ *
+ * @note The quantization offset of the first operand must be passed at compile time using -DOFFSET_IN1, i.e. -DOFFSET_IN1=10
+ * @note The quantization offset of the second operand must be passed at compile time using -DOFFSET_IN2, i.e. -DOFFSET_IN2=10
+ * @note The quantization offset of the output must be passed at compile time using -DOFFSET_OUT, i.e. -DOFFSET_OUT=10
+ * @note The quantization scale of the first operand must be passed at compile time using -DSCALE_IN1, i.e. -DSCALE_IN1=10
+ * @note The quantization scale of the second operand must be passed at compile time using -DSCALE_IN2, i.e. -DSCALE_IN2=10
+ * @note The quantization scale of the output must be passed at compile time using -DSCALE_OUT, i.e. -DSCALE_OUT=10
+ * @note To perform saturating operation -DSATURATE has to be passed to the compiler otherwise wrapping policy will be used.
+ *
+ * @param[in] in1_ptr Pointer to the source tensor. Supported data types: QASYMM8
+ * @param[in] in1_stride_x Stride of the source tensor in X dimension (in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in1_step_x in1_stride_x * number of elements along X processed per workitem(in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in1_stride_y Stride of the source tensor in Y dimension (in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in1_step_y in1_stride_y * number of elements along Y processed per workitem(in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in1_stride_z Stride of the source tensor in Z dimension (in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in1_step_z in1_stride_z * number of elements along Z processed per workitem(in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in1_offset_first_element_in_bytes The offset of the first element in the source tensor
+ * @param[in] in2_ptr Pointer to the source tensor. Supported data types: same as @p in1_ptr
+ * @param[in] in2_stride_x Stride of the source tensor in X dimension (in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in2_step_x in2_stride_x * number of elements along X processed per workitem(in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in2_stride_y Stride of the source tensor in Y dimension (in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in2_step_y in2_stride_y * number of elements along Y processed per workitem(in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in2_stride_z Stride of the source tensor in Z dimension (in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in2_step_z in2_stride_z * number of elements along Z processed per workitem(in bytes)
+ * @param[in] in2_offset_first_element_in_bytes The offset of the first element in the source tensor
+ * @param[out] out_ptr Pointer to the destination tensor. Supported data types: same as @p in1_ptr
+ * @param[in] out_stride_x Stride of the destination tensor in X dimension (in bytes)
+ * @param[in] out_step_x out_stride_x * number of elements along X processed per workitem(in bytes)
+ * @param[in] out_stride_y Stride of the destination tensor in Y dimension (in bytes)
+ * @param[in] out_step_y out_stride_y * number of elements along Y processed per workitem(in bytes)
+ * @param[in] out_stride_z Stride of the source tensor in Z dimension (in bytes)
+ * @param[in] out_step_z out_stride_z * number of elements along Z processed per workitem(in bytes)
+ * @param[in] out_offset_first_element_in_bytes The offset of the first element in the destination tensor
+ */
+__kernel void arithmetic_sub_quantized(
+ TENSOR3D_DECLARATION(in1),
+ TENSOR3D_DECLARATION(in2),
+ TENSOR3D_DECLARATION(out))
+{
+ // Get pixels pointer
+ Tensor3D in1 = CONVERT_TO_TENSOR3D_STRUCT(in1);
+ Tensor3D in2 = CONVERT_TO_TENSOR3D_STRUCT(in2);
+ Tensor3D out = CONVERT_TO_TENSOR3D_STRUCT(out);
+
+ int16 in_a = CONVERT(vload16(0, (__global uchar *)in1.ptr), int16);
+ int16 in_b = CONVERT(vload16(0, (__global uchar *)in2.ptr), int16);
+
+ in_a = SUB(in_a, (int16)((int)OFFSET_IN1));
+ in_b = SUB(in_b, (int16)((int)OFFSET_IN2));
+
+ const float16 in1f32 = convert_float16(in_a) * (float16)((float)SCALE_IN1);
+ const float16 in2f32 = convert_float16(in_b) * (float16)((float)SCALE_IN2);
+ const float16 qresf32 = (in1f32 - in2f32) / ((float16)(float)SCALE_OUT) + ((float16)((float16)OFFSET_OUT));
+ const uchar16 res = convert_uchar16_sat(convert_int16_rte(qresf32));
+
+ // Store result
+ vstore16(res, 0, (__global uchar *)out.ptr);
+}
